]> The Tcpdump Group git mirrors - tcpdump/blobdiff - strcasecmp.c
Address Michael's comments.
[tcpdump] / strcasecmp.c
index ebb7288f55965c771e6fd958e2636beaabbfd4fa..5504e0aff5a7ef57d52cef939d64e078b79ab605 100644 (file)
@@ -15,8 +15,8 @@
 #endif
 
 #ifndef lint
-static const char rcsid[] =
-     "@(#) $Header: /tcpdump/master/tcpdump/strcasecmp.c,v 1.4 2002-08-01 08:53:36 risso Exp $";
+static const char rcsid[] _U_ =
+     "@(#) $Header: /tcpdump/master/tcpdump/strcasecmp.c,v 1.6 2003-11-16 09:36:43 guy Exp $";
 #endif
 
 #include <tcpdump-stdinc.h>
@@ -28,7 +28,7 @@ static const char rcsid[] =
  * together for a case independent comparison.  The mappings are
  * based upon ascii character sequences.
  */
-static u_char charmap[] = {
+static const u_char charmap[] = {
        '\000', '\001', '\002', '\003', '\004', '\005', '\006', '\007',
        '\010', '\011', '\012', '\013', '\014', '\015', '\016', '\017',
        '\020', '\021', '\022', '\023', '\024', '\025', '\026', '\027',
@@ -67,7 +67,7 @@ int
 strcasecmp(s1, s2)
        const char *s1, *s2;
 {
-       register u_char *cm = charmap,
+       register const u_char *cm = charmap,
                        *us1 = (u_char *)s1,
                        *us2 = (u_char *)s2;
 
@@ -82,7 +82,7 @@ strncasecmp(s1, s2, n)
        const char *s1, *s2;
        register int n;
 {
-       register u_char *cm = charmap,
+       register const u_char *cm = charmap,
                        *us1 = (u_char *)s1,
                        *us2 = (u_char *)s2;